Itga is a Rural village located in Jevargi, Kalaburagi, Karnataka.

The total population of Itga is 2,155.

Itga village comprises 385 households.

The literacy rate in Itga is 52%. Among the literate population of 930, there are 571 literate males and 359 literate females.

In Itga, there are 1,087 males and 1,068 females, with a sex ratio of 983 females per 1000 males.

There are 366 children (17% of population), comprising 196 boys and 170 girls.

The total number of workers in Itga is 1,105, with 991 main workers and 114 marginal workers.

In Itga, there are 285 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(132 males, 153 females) and 30 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(17 males, 13 females).

Itga is located in Karnataka state, Kalaburagi district, and falls under Jevargi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 620721 and LGD code is 620721.
